Within the chart, you'll find a detailed breakdown of the following roles: 1. GIS Specialist: A professional skilled in Geographic Information Systems, responsible for collecting, storing, analyzing, and managing spatial data. 2. Geospatial Analyst: An expert in interpreting geospatial data and creating actionable insights for various industries, such as urban planning, environmental management, and transportation. 3. Remote Sensing Specialist: A professional who utilizes satellite or aerial imagery to monitor and analyze environmental changes, natural disasters, and land use patterns. 4. Geospatial Engineer: A specialist responsible for designing, developing, and implementing geospatial systems, software, and applications for various industries. 5. GIS Technician: A support role responsible for maintaining GIS databases, performing routine data analysis, and ensuring the overall functionality of GIS systems.
